In central CO, southwest of Colorado Springs; original county, organized Nov 1, 1861 (prior to statehood). Name Origin: For John Charles Fremont (1813-90), soldier and explorer who led five expeditions to the West, U.S. senator from CA (1850-51), and governor of the AZ Territory (1878-81)
Area (sq mi):: 1533.95 (land 1532.93; water 1.02) Population per square mile: 31.20
Population 2005: 47,766 State rank: 13 Population change: 2000-20005 3.50%; 1990-2000 43.00% Population 2000: 46,145 (White 81.10%; Black or African American 5.30%; Hispanic or Latino 10.30%; Asian 0.50%; Other 4.60%). Foreign born: 1.50%. Median age: 38.80
Income 2000: per capita $17,420; median household $34,150; Population below poverty level: 11.70% Personal per capita income (2000-2003): $18,727-$19,084
Unemployment (2004): 6.80% Unemployment change (from 2000): 2.90% Median travel time to work: 23.90 minutes Working outside county of residence: 20.60%

In west-central WY, west of Casper; organized Mar 5, 1884 (prior to statehood) from Sweetwater County. Name Origin: For John Charles Fremont (1813-90), soldier and explorer who led five expeditions to the West, U.S. senator from CA (1850-51), and governor of the AZ Territory (1878-81)
Area (sq mi):: 9265.80 (land 9182.27; water 83.53) Population per square mile: 4.00
Population 2005: 36,491 State rank: 5 Population change: 2000-20005 1.90%; 1990-2000 6.40% Population 2000: 35,804 (White 74.60%; Black or African American 0.10%; Hispanic or Latino 4.40%; Asian 0.30%; Other 23.10%). Foreign born: 0.80%. Median age: 37.70
Income 2000: per capita $16,519; median household $32,503; Population below poverty level: 17.60% Personal per capita income (2000-2003): $23,123-$25,754
Unemployment (2004): 5.20% Unemployment change (from 2000): -1.20% Median travel time to work: 17.10 minutes Working outside county of residence: 4.80%

On the lower northeastern border of ID, northeast of Idaho Falls; organized Mar 4, 1893 from Bingham County. Name Origin: For John Charles Fremont (1813-90), soldier and explorer who led five expeditions to the West, U.S. senator from CA (1850-51), and governor of the AZ Territory (1878-81)
Area (sq mi):: 1895.59 (land 1866.76; water 28.84) Population per square mile: 6.60
Population 2005: 12,242 State rank: 24 Population change: 2000-20005 3.60%; 1990-2000 8.10% Population 2000: 11,819 (White 87.30%; Black or African American 0.20%; Hispanic or Latino 10.60%; Asian 0.40%; Other 8.10%). Foreign born: 7.30%. Median age: 31.90
Income 2000: per capita $13,965; median household $33,424; Population below poverty level: 14.20% Personal per capita income (2000-2003): $18,068-$19,910
Unemployment (2004): 4.60% Unemployment change (from 2000): -1.90% Median travel time to work: 22.40 minutes Working outside county of residence: 47.50%

On southwestern border of IA, south of Council Bluffs; established Feb 24, 1847 from Pottawattamie County. Name Origin: For John Charles Fremont (1813-90), soldier and explorer who led five expeditions to the West, U.S. senator from CA (1850-51), and governor of the AZ Territory (1878-83)
Area (sq mi):: 516.76 (land 511.08; water 5.68) Population per square mile: 15.20
Population 2005: 7,759 State rank: 92 Population change: 2000-20005 -3.10%; 1990-2000 -2.60% Population 2000: 8,010 (White 96.90%; Black or African American 0.00%; Hispanic or Latino 2.20%; Asian 0.20%; Other 1.70%). Foreign born: 1.70%. Median age: 41.20
Income 2000: per capita $18,081; median household $38,345; Population below poverty level: 9.50% Personal per capita income (2000-2003): $25,752-$26,965
Unemployment (2004): 4.30% Unemployment change (from 2000): 1.70% Median travel time to work: 21.90 minutes Working outside county of residence: 45.20%
